Why does my Outlook app keep crashing?

Users have reported this problem, and we gather it may occur for varying reasons. Some include:

Problems with add-ins – Sometimes, add-ins may cause your Outlook service to behave unexpectedly. Disabling add-ins may help you to fix this problem quickly. Conflicting programs – These could be any of the third-party tools you have installed, but the antivirus is a common culprit in most cases.
